When sorting partitions, the partition numbers must be separated from the partition name and be compared as integers. Comparing the partition numbers in ascii leads to undesirable sorting results when using numbers with multiple digits. Fixes: #510 Signed-off-by: John Akre <john.w.akre@intel.com>

// When you specify a start (or end) position to the parted mkpart command,
|
|
// it internally generates a range of acceptable values centered on the value
|
|
// you specify, and extends equally on both sides by half the unit size you
|
|
// used but ONLY when you use K or M (or G); using B or any of the XiB will
|
|
// not auto align.
|
|
// We choose M to provide a 1M wide window for a possible optimal value.
|
|
func getStartEndMB(start uint64, end uint64) string {
|
|
|
|
startMB := (start / (1000 * 1000))
|
|
endMB := (end / (1000 * 1000))
|
|
|
|
strStart := fmt.Sprintf("%dM", startMB)
|
|
if start < 1 {
|
|
strStart = "0%"
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
strEnd := fmt.Sprintf("%dM", endMB)
|
|
if end < 1 {
|
|
strEnd = "-1"
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
return strStart + " " + strEnd
|
|
}
